(Pictured: Caleb Green-Ondo (Alternate), Coach James Martin, Danilo Lugo, Joseph Hernandez) Jourdanton Powerlifters are STATE-BOUND!!! Well folks, if you were in Kingsville this past Thursday, you witnessed something truly special. It was a day of grit, and sheer willpower. Two young men from Jourdanton, Danilo Lugo and Joseph Hernandez, stepped onto that Regional Championship stage with two goals in mind: qualifying for State and breaking records along the way. Neither of these young men are strangers to victory. As Juniors, they were both Regional Champions just a year ago. But this year, they were determined leave with records and performances that would make their community proud! Joseph, despite a leg injury that had him less than at full strength, wasn’t about to let that keep him from returning to Abilene. With sheer resolve, he placed fourth, all the while setting a new deadlift record with an impressive 615-pound pull. And, with a total of 1,475 pounds, he earned his ticket to the State competition. It was a performance that spoke to the heart and the hustle of this young man, battling adversity with every lift. And then there’s Danilo Lugo. Now, if you’ve been following along, you know that Danilo isn’t just lifting weights, he’s lifting expectations. The defending State Champion from a year ago, Danilo had his sights set not just on qualifying for State, but on leaving a lasting legacy in the record books. He came out with a vengeance, breaking and re-breaking the squat record with a remarkable 850-pound lift. It was as smooth as if he was just warming up. Then came a bench press of 530 pounds, and then a new deadlift record with a staggering 685-pound pull. With a grand total of 2,065 pounds, Danilo broke his own Regional record from 2024. It was his third consecutive year as Regional Champion, and this is his fourth trip to the State competition. Now, the team, along with their coaches, will head out Thursday, March 20th, bound for Abilene to weigh in before the competition kicks off the following morning. The Jourdanton community has always stood behind their Powerlifting program, and as they head to the State competition, we know they’ll have the support of the entire town behind them. A special group of athletes, to be sure. And no doubt, they’ve earned every ounce of this moment. • James Martin

This past Tuesday Girl's Powerlifting traveled to Edinburg to compete at the Regional Championship. Emelia Garcia had a terrific meet, as she came into the day ranked 9th and walked away with a 4th place medal. Jadie Apolinario and Amaya Loza also got their first taste of Regional competition. Each of these lifters set Personal Bests in front of a very tough panel of judges. Next week the Boy's compete in Kingsville for their Regional Championship.
